Why Comparing Forestry Equipment Suppliers Requires More Than a Quote

Choosing between forestry equipment suppliers is rarely a simple price exercise. A lower upfront number can hide higher downtime, slower repairs, weaker compliance, and shorter machine life.

In forestry, equipment performance affects output, safety, fuel use, and maintenance planning. That makes supplier evaluation a strategic decision across operations, supply chain stability, and long-term cost control.

This article explains how to compare forestry equipment suppliers using practical criteria. It focuses on reliability, support, parts access, technical standards, and total operating value.

Core Factors to Review Before Selecting Forestry Equipment Suppliers

  • Verify machine durability through field references, duty-cycle data, frame strength, hydraulic performance, and documented results in similar forestry terrain and climate conditions.
  • Check spare parts availability, stocking locations, emergency delivery time, and whether critical wear items can be supplied consistently during peak operating seasons.
  • Review after-sales support capacity, including technician coverage, remote diagnostics, response commitments, maintenance training, and escalation procedures for repeated equipment faults.
  • Confirm compliance with relevant safety, emissions, and quality standards, especially if equipment will enter regulated export, contractor, or public procurement environments.
  • Compare total cost of ownership, including fuel consumption, attachment compatibility, maintenance intervals, downtime risk, operator learning curve, and resale value.
  • Assess technical transparency by asking for manuals, parts lists, testing records, warranty terms, and performance limits under different load and site conditions.
  • Examine supply chain reliability, financial stability, and production continuity so forestry equipment suppliers can support future fleet expansion and replacement needs.
  • Ask how the supplier manages product updates, software revisions, component changes, and legacy support for machines already deployed in the field.

How to Score the Answers

Use a weighted matrix instead of a simple ranking. Give more weight to uptime, support responsiveness, parts access, and operating efficiency than to purchase price alone.

When comparing forestry equipment suppliers, record evidence beside each score. Notes from site visits, customer references, and service interviews improve decision quality.

Application Differences That Change Supplier Priorities

Timber Harvesting in Remote Areas

Remote projects require forestry equipment suppliers with fast parts logistics and practical field service. Delayed support can stop production for days and raise transport costs.

In this setting, ask about mobile technicians, repair kits, remote troubleshooting, and local stock of hoses, filters, bearings, and hydraulic components.

Mixed Forestry and Agricultural Use

Some operations use equipment across forestry, land clearing, biomass handling, and related agricultural tasks. Versatility becomes as important as raw cutting capacity.

Here, compare forestry equipment suppliers by attachment range, operator simplicity, compatibility with existing tractors or loaders, and maintenance commonality across fleets.

Export-Oriented or Regulated Supply Chains

If machinery supports export contracts or certified production, documentation quality matters. Weak records can create problems during audits, insurance review, or cross-border shipment.

Strong forestry equipment suppliers should provide clear serial tracking, compliance documents, emissions information, and traceable service records when requested.

Commonly Overlooked Risks When Evaluating Forestry Equipment Suppliers

Warranty Terms That Look Better Than They Perform

A long warranty can still exclude major wear parts, travel time, or hydraulic failures. Read claim conditions carefully before treating warranty length as a strong advantage.

Low Parts Prices With Poor Availability

Cheap parts do not help if delivery takes weeks. Forestry equipment suppliers should be judged on fill rate, lead time, and emergency dispatch capability.

Unclear Service Responsibility

Some suppliers sell through agents, while service comes from another company. Confirm who handles diagnosis, labor, approvals, and follow-up before signing.

Poor Data for Fuel and Productivity

Without realistic operating data, it is hard to compare machine efficiency. Request site-based references instead of relying only on ideal test conditions.

Practical Steps for a Better Supplier Evaluation

  1. Define the real application, terrain, output target, operator skill level, and maintenance resources before asking forestry equipment suppliers for proposals.
  2. Request the same technical and service information from each supplier so comparisons stay consistent and easier to review objectively.
  3. Speak with current users in similar conditions and ask specifically about downtime frequency, parts delays, and service follow-through.
  4. If possible, arrange a demonstration or short trial to test visibility, controls, fuel use, and attachment performance under actual working conditions.
  5. Review contract terms on delivery, training, warranty claims, spare parts support, and software updates before final selection.

FAQ About Comparing Forestry Equipment Suppliers

Is the lowest quote ever the best option?

Sometimes, but only when service, reliability, and parts support are equal. In most cases, the lowest quote does not reflect the full operating cost.

What should be requested first from forestry equipment suppliers?

Start with technical specifications, warranty terms, service coverage, parts lead times, and references from similar applications. These reveal practical capability quickly.

How important is local support?

It is critical for high-use machines. Strong local support shortens downtime, improves maintenance quality, and reduces disruption across forestry and related supply chains.
